#284255 - RGB(40, 66, 85) - Rhino Color FAQ

What is the color code for Rhino?

Hex color code for Rhino color is #284255. RGB color code for rhino color is rgb(40, 66, 85).

What is the RGB value of #284255?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#284255 is rgb(40, 66, 85).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'40' indicates the intensity of the red component, '66' represents the green component's intensity, and '85'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#284255.

What does RGB 40,66,85 mean?

The RGB color 40, 66, 85 represents a dull and muted shade of Blue. The websafe version of this color is hex 333366. This color might be commonly referred to as a shade similar to Rhino.

What is the C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) color model of #284255?

In the CMYK (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Black)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#284255 is composed of 53% Cyan, 22% Magenta, 0% Yellow, and 67% Black. In this CMYK breakdown, the Cyan component at 53% influences the coolness or green-blue aspects of the color, whereas the 22% of Magenta contributes to the red-purple qualities. The 0% of Yellow typically adds to the brightness and warmth, and the 67% of Black determines the depth and overall darkness of the shade. The resulting color can range from bright and vivid to deep and muted, depending on these CMYK values. The CMYK color model is crucial in color printing and graphic design, offering a practical way to mix these four ink colors to create a vast spectrum of hues.
